I looked into the SILC course in Shanghai as well, and, although it's one of the few places you can do the CELTA on the mainland, the price is bloody expensive ($2700).
My brother did the course in Language Link and found it a much better deal, around half this cost. I did my CELTA at ECC Thai in Bangkok for the same, that is $1400.
All the CELTA courses are externally audited by an assessor from Cambridge university, so the course is transferable around the globe.

This is all speculation, but a Hong Kong centre offers a similar course and price. As well, they have interactive whiteboards in the class, the latest TEFL resources, and supposedly more qualified and experienced trainers (but in reality, all instructors are assessed through Cambridge).
Perhaps the Shanghai centre can also boast these things and charge up to the wazoo, but regardless of where you take the course, the CELTA is valid around the globe.
I showed this price to one of my local Chinese friends who's also interested in CELTA. She took one look at it and nearly fainted. That's more than a year's wages!!!
